+1 with Nun2sharp re: no pressure. If you need to force the str8, either the str8 needs a touchup or your angle is wrong.
When I first started with a str8, I was frustrated because I could get a BBS with my disposable, but my Str8 left me stubbly and with more razor burn than the disp. My razors were the sharpest blades I'd ever owned, but they weren't shave ready. I got a shave ready Dovo (hey, it was a good excuse for another str8!), my technique has improved, and I get a BBS shave from my str8 without irritation.
Also, I cannot get a BBS shave unless I shave WTG, XTG, and ATG regardless of the razor I use. WTG will give a presentable shave, but not BBS.
Hang in there. It just takes practice.
